The Surface Inspection Industry is playing a pivotal role in ensuring product quality and reliability across diverse industrial sectors. Utilizing technologies such as defect detection, automated visual inspection, and surface metrology, the industry allows manufacturers to maintain high standards while reducing production errors. Modern systems incorporate industrial cameras and advanced imaging solutions to detect even the smallest imperfections, improving quality control and operational efficiency.

The adoption of surface inspection systems is accelerating across various applications, from consumer electronics to automotive components and smart home devices. Advancements in automated visual inspection and industrial camera inspections are enabling real-time monitoring, reducing manual labor, and enhancing production accuracy. Companies are increasingly integrating intelligent algorithms with imaging systems to detect anomalies at high speeds, ensuring consistent product quality across large-scale manufacturing processes. Surface metrology solutions provide precise measurement and analysis, enabling predictive maintenance and long-term performance optimization.

FAQs:

  1. What is the role of surface inspection in manufacturing?
    Surface inspection ensures quality control by detecting defects and irregularities in products during production.

  2. Which technologies are commonly used in surface inspection?
    Automated visual inspection, industrial cameras, imaging systems, and surface metrology are key technologies.

  3. In which industries is surface inspection most critical?
    It is widely used in electronics, automotive, smart home appliances, industrial machinery, and agricultural robotics.
